Hi Ben, kudos for building something you believe in.
My first impression is you have to talk to customers more and use face to face interviews. There is already a market for this kind of product so the issue might be: - bad targeting. Are you sure you talk to the right people? Who buy this kind of product ? Is the same people buying the product than the one using it ? - low reach. Conversions can be rare. Have you reached enough people ? - messaging. Do people really value your differenciation ? Do they understand your message? - price. Is it too expansive ? Not expansive enough to be credible - bad channel. How does the other company sell their product ? B2B sales ?
It seems to be you rely extensively on digital marketing to "talk" with prospects. Most of the time, one face to face can bring 10 times more info quickly.

None. I am technical startup founder.
My company just got break even so I live with the minimum wage possible but it's growing at a good pace.
Work life balance is both great and terrible. I work with my girlfriend. Our life is really flexible but we have customers calls every day. No days without a single call for the last 2 years. But I love what I do.
I use GoCardless for collecting payments. Airtable and a python script for billing.
